#d9895d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9895d is composed of 85.1% red, 53.7%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.9% magenta, 57.1%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 21.3 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 60.8%. #d9895d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ffba with #b31300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#d9895d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9895d has RGB values of R:217, G:137,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.57,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14256477.

Shades and Tints of #d9895d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0603 is the darkest color, while #fefd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9895d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9b9b is the less saturated color, while #f8803e is the most saturated one.
